How Much Do Electrician Services Cost in Freeport?

Electrical contractors in Freeport typically charge between $41 and $62 per hour for their services. Your electrician will calculate your project's final price based on time requirements and whether they must install additional equipment. Companies may also quote higher rates for jobs that are difficult, dangerous, or require more than one worker.

What Services Do Electricians Offer?

Local Freeport electricians provide many different services, from small fixes to whole-house repairs. Common services include the following:

  • Electrical upgrades: Upgrading your home's wiring is one of many electrical upgrades that professional electricians can do. From replacing old prong outlets to updating old wiring with newer, better-insulated options, a pro can handle a wide range of electrical tasks. Licensed electricians can also upgrade panels throughout your home.
  • Electrical repairs: Electricians can help repair all aspects of your home's electrical systems, from broken electrical sockets to malfunctioning refrigerators. Many electricians offer free inspections, during which they’ll examine the problem, identify possible causes, and provide an estimate for the necessary fixes.
  • System installation: After you invest in new outdoor lighting or appliances, an electrician can do the installation. To ensure you get an accurate installation estimate, be sure to let the electrician know if you've already ordered the equipment or if you want the company to handle the order for you.
  • Surge protection: Secure your home and electronic appliances from potential damage by letting an experienced electrician implement surge protection solutions at critical points. Investing in a surge protection system can save you money in the long run.

What are the Licensing Requirements for Electricians in New York?

Electrical work is unsafe without the proper experience and equipment. For your safety, choose an electrician with the right licensure and training. New York doesn't have a regulatory board for electricians. Ultimately, it's up to cities and counties to issue licenses at their discretion. We recommend you contact your local officials for more information on specific licensing requirements.

Many electricians earn additional certifications from well-respected organizations and agencies such as the Occupational Safety and Health Administration. Through these certifications, an electrician shows their dedication to expanding their knowledge of best practices and safety standards. Ask about your electrician's additional training to ensure they're best equipped for your job.

A single-person household in Freeport typically spends $903 per year for energy. An electrician can help you reduce that amount by upgrading your systems to more energy-efficient models, installing whole-home surge protectors to avoid costly damage, and recommending upgrades to reduce energy consumption. One common suggestion is buying a more efficient HVAC unit, as the average American household uses over a third of its energy on heating and cooling.

Have your entire home's electrical system examined every 3–5 years. An electrician can identify potential issues and suggest efficient upgrades during the inspection.

To prevent power surges and electrical fires, install devices like whole-house surge protectors, AFCI breakers, and GFCI outlets according to your electrician's recommendations and local codes. Don't overload outlets with large appliances or multiple power strips, and never try to plug a three-prong plug into a two-prong outlet. If you notice flickering lights, burning smells, sparks, or hot outlets or switch plates, turn off power to the area right away and call your electrician.

You might realize your electrical system needs upgrading when you see a spike in your energy bills. Old or malfunctioning electrical equipment is less energy-efficient, causing your power usage to go up. Flickering lights or a faulty circuit breaker can also signal system-wide issues. If you notice warm switch plates, mysterious smells, or sparks, turn off power to the affected area and contact a local electrician.
